What You'll Do
SecureLink offers a highly available and performant connectivity framework that uses SSH to create a connectivity platform for remote support. On top of these connectivity services, SecureLink also offers advanced auditing capabilities and centralized management for remote access.
Our product is mission-critical to our customers. Our success depends on our ability to keep evolving our product to satisfy a new set of customers while improving stability and maintaining security and quality for our existing customer base.
The Automation/Platform team is responsible for maintaining and supporting the platform in which our product runs and providing tools to internal teams to help them scale better. Day-to-day responsibilities include:
- Optimizing, automating, and implementing processes with the principles of infrastructure as code.
- Building tools and solutions that reduce bottlenecks and allow other teams to move faster.
- Working with other teams (other developers, QA engineers, Technical Operations Engineers, etc) to provide them with the infrastructure solutions that reproduce production environments.

What's it Like to Work at SecureLink?
SecureLink is an engineering company at heart, and we are building a world-class solution for Vendor Privileged Access Management. We support over 800 customers in a wide range of environments.
We strive to make our product easy to use, maintain, and deploy. We have several teams focused on:
- Platform: preparing the Operating System, hardening the system for production, reliability, operability, and support).
- Application: the web application (frontend of the product) and the backend services that deal with audit and connectivity.
- Integrations and customizations (APIs, SDKs, etc).
- Internal tools and development experience.
- System-level development: Windows, Mac, and Linux drivers and native clients.
There are advantages of owning the whole stack from the operating system to the front end, and we try to make the most out of them. We encourage our engineers to experiment with a wide set of languages, technologies, and tools. So far we maintain projects in Java, Javascript, C, C++, C#, Objective C, Swift, Go, Bash, and Python. We have RESTful APIs and also developed a service with a GraphQL API. We experimented with ProtocolBuffers as a transport protocol and future development plans include Rust and WebAssembly. We've also let our developers contribute to open source projects from which we have benefited.
